第一步 卸载mysql
1
sudo apt-get autoremove --purge mysql-server
2
sudo apt-get remove mysql-server
3
sudo apt-get autoremove mysql-server
4
sudo apt-get remove mysql-common (非常重要)
一、下载bundle包
下载包(5.7再新一点的版本,就没有支持unbatu14.04系统版本的包了,就只能选server_5.7.10)
wget https://cdn.mysql.com/archives/mysql-5.7/mysql-server_5.7.10-1ubuntu14.04_i386.deb-bundle.tar
二、选好目录解压
tar -xvf mysql-server_5.7.10-1ubuntu14.04_i386.deb-bundle.tar
三、使用脚本安装顺序deb包,顺便解决依赖关系,成功安装后出现设置root密码界面
!!!!!以下dpkg -i 后只写了包名的前缀,使用时 粘贴后按TAB键提示即可,因为不同版本后缀不一样,
为方便以后其他版本安装,所以只写前缀(dpkg -i mysql-common补全后是 dpkg -i mysql-common_5.7.10-1ubuntu14.04_i386.deb )
dpkg -i mysql-common_
dpkg -i libmysqlclient20_
dpkg -i libmysqlclient-dev_
dpkg -i libmysqld-dev_
dpkg -i mysql-community-client_
dpkg -i mysql-client_
dpkg -i mysql-community-source_
dpkg -i mysql-community-server_
apt-get -f install
***********************这个我没遇到*****************************
安装server的时候可能会提示你需要有libmecab2环境依赖,可以去
https://www.ubuntuupdates.org/package/core/trusty/universe/base/libmecab2
下载ubuntu 14 的 libmecab2包(trusty (14.04))&#x